Беженец

Pronunciation bye-ZHEH-nyets

Translation

bezhenets — refugee

Context & Examples

Он получил статус беженца после войны.

He received refugee status after the war.

Организация помогает беженцам найти жильё.

The organization helps refugees find housing.

Cultural Note 🇷🇺

This term has been prominent in Russian discourse due to conflicts in the post-Soviet space, such as those in Ukraine and the Caucasus, and carries significant legal and social weight.
